Output 0901662b69618e653765a59474f2137da6151554b84f2f5be978012dc793820c:3

value
188694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53d5585ae711405e30106993a906ed0082442bce OP_EQUAL
address
39LHawoWBAR5bG8R7uE1Sa6B2x52fcX46i
transaction
0901662b69618e653765a59474f2137da6151554b84f2f5be978012dc793820c
spent
true